: Unfazed, the soldier spots an axe and offers to make porridge from it. Intrigued by the "magic" axe, the old woman provides a pot and water.
: Bit by bit, the woman provides all the actual ingredients for a hearty meal. They eat together, and she is amazed that such delicious porridge came from a simple axe. kasha iz topora skachat knigu
: Today, the phrase "Kasha iz topora" refers to making something valuable out of nothing or when a project requires many "hidden" extras to work.
The classic Russian folktale (Axe Porridge) is a witty story about a soldier's resourcefulness and a greedy host's folly.
